Relief map of the Burgundy-Franche-Comté region (black bold line) and location of the Météo-France climate stations (grey circles) used for both daily spatial interpolation of temperatures and computation of frost stress level. Note that the circle size is reversely proportional to the missing data in the climate series. Red cross corresponds to the pea crop experimental site located at Chaux-des-Prés. Altitude is given in metres above sea level. Elevated areas in the South-East of the map correspond to the Alps mountains.
